
In Louisiana, particularly within the culturally rich metro area of New Orleans, maintaining a pristine environment requires a cleaning strategy attuned to the state's distinctive subtropical climate and historical architectural styles. The combination of high humidity, frequent rainfall, and significant pollen counts throughout much of the year presents persistent challenges, impacting indoor air quality and surface integrity, necessitating specialized cleaning approaches.
A move in cleaning service in Louisiana must contend with the pervasive effects of its humid subtropical climate. High moisture levels can accelerate the growth of mold and mildew, especially in enclosed spaces or areas with inadequate ventilation, demanding thorough sanitization and the application of preventative treatments. Furthermore, the influx of dust and pollen during warmer months, coupled with potential mud and organic debris from frequent rainfall, requires a robust cleaning protocol that goes beyond superficial dusting.
